Abstract

The utility model relates to a gasket, in particular to a gasket with an adjustable thickness. The gasket comprises a seal elastic cushion, an air compression device communicated with the seal elastic cushion, an emergency air inlet device and a common air inlet device; the air compression device comprises a vacuum pump and a valve positioned between the vacuum pump and the seal elastic cushion; the emergency air inlet device comprises a common blasting device and an electronic blasting device which are connected in parallel; the common air inlet device is a passage communicated with the air by a valve; and under the emergency condition, the thickness of the seal elastic cushion can be automatically or manually and rapidly regulated to the maximum thickness so as to further protect the safety of a driver and passengers.

Description

The liner that a kind of thickness is adjustable
Technical field
The utility model relates to a kind of liner, particularly relates to the adjustable liner of a kind of thickness.
Background technology
Roof of the vehicle adopts materials such as fibrofelt, isocyanurate foam, polyethylene to be bonded together as liner more at present; Play heat insulation, sound insulation, reduction noise, protection people's effects such as head; After but the ceiling cushion designs is installed; Its thickness is definite value, and the difference that driver and crew can not be according to circumstances is like the thickness that outside air temperature changes, the quality of road conditions, situation such as face a danger are come adjusting liner.
Automotive seat generally adopt the cushion of elastomeric material filling and the comfort requirement that backrest satisfies driver and crew, and are same, after its design and installation; Thickness is definite value, and the difference that driver and crew can not be according to circumstances is like height; Everyone is to the requirement of the soft or hard degree of cushion and backrest; Road conditions are good and bad, and emergency situation waits the thickness of adjusting liner, thereby satisfies different requirement.
Summary of the invention
In order to solve the nonadjustable problem of automobile liner, the utility model provides a kind of thickness adjustable liner, can be used as ceiling and uses, and also can be used as cushion and backrest and uses.
The technical scheme of the utility model is following:
The liner that the thickness that the utility model provides is adjustable; Comprise sealing cushion, the gas compressing apparatus, inrush of air device and the common air inlet system that communicate with the sealing cushion, described gas compressing apparatus comprises vacuum pump and the valve between vacuum pump and sealing cushion; Described inrush of air device comprises the common demolition set and the electronic blasting device of parallel connection; Described common air inlet system is the path with a valve and air communication.
The liner that the thickness that the utility model provides is adjustable; Described electronic blasting device comprises the ventilation flue, the electronic ignition device that links to each other with the ventilation flue and two circuit parallel loops that link to each other with electronic ignition device, and it is inner and airtight that said ventilation flue's tail end is positioned at electronic ignition device; One in said loop is provided with hand switch, and another is provided with the automatic switching on device.Ventilation flue's material is made up of the material that under certain pressure, can break; The automatic switching on device is and the series connected circuit of electronic striking device, under the normal condition, is in open mode, when in case of emergency; Under external force, the automatic switching on device is connected automatically, forms C/LOOP; The sparking of electronic striking rifle is ignited by oxygen and other combustion gas, like the air mixture of gas compositions such as carbonic oxide, methane, acetylene; Blow the ventilation flue who is attached thereto, air gets in the sealing cushion along pipeline, thus cushion enlarged in thickness protection driver and crew; Same also can be maybe be in case of emergency, the hand switch that closes in advance, switch on is ignited air mixture, blows the ventilation flue who is attached thereto, and in the air admission sealing cushion, makes it thickening, thereby avoids possible injury to take place.
The liner that the thickness that the utility model provides is adjustable; Described common demolition set is a ventilation flue, said ventilation flue's tail end sealing, and ventilation flue's material can be broken under certain pressure; The ventilation flue can be installed in the position that automobile bumps easily, like the front and rear part of automobile or car door place etc.
The liner that the thickness that the utility model provides is adjustable also comprises main line and the some conduits that communicate with main line in the described sealing cushion, said catheter wall is provided with some air extractor vents.
The liner that the thickness that the utility model provides is adjustable is filled with elastomeric material in the described sealing cushion, and its elastomeric material can be sponge, elastic fibre, elastic foam elastomeric material.
The liner that the thickness that the utility model provides is adjustable is in series with valve between the common demolition set of described parallel connection and electronic blasting device and the main line.
The liner that the thickness that the utility model provides is adjustable; Realized the requirement of driver and crew according to different situations adjustment sealing cushion thickness; Especially in case of emergency; Can automatically or artificially adjust the sealing cushion rapidly is maximum ga(u)ge, thus better protection driver and crew's safe functioning.

The specific embodiment
Below in conjunction with accompanying drawing the present invention is done further explanation.
The liner that the thickness that the utility model provides is adjustable comprises sealing cushion 1; The gas compressing apparatus 2, inrush of air device 4 and the common air inlet system 3 that communicate with main line 6 in the sealing cushion 1; Described gas compressing apparatus 2 comprises vacuum pump 7, is provided with valve 18 between vacuum pump 7 and the sealing cushion 1; Described inrush of air device 4 comprises the common demolition set and the electronic blasting device 13 of parallel connection; Described common air inlet system 3 is the path with a valve 8 and air communication.
During use, close valve 8, valve 18 is opened, and starts vacuum pump 7, and when sealing cushion 1 arrived minimum thickness, valve-off 18 stopped vacuum pump.When needs strengthen the thickness of sealing cushion 1, can suitably open valve 8, let air admission, thereby transfer the thickness of big sealing cushion 1; Satisfy the requirement of driver and crew's comfort level, be in open mode under the valve 19 common states, when emergency situation takes place; Automatic switching on device 12 connects, power connection, 17 igniting of electronic ignition rifle; Air mixture blast in the electronic blasting device, ventilation flue 20 is blown, and air gets into main line 6, conduit 5 from ventilation flue 20 rapidly; Get in the sealing cushion 1 from gas port, it is big that liner thickness becomes, thus protection driver and crew's safety; Driver and crew's hand switch 11 that also can before possibly causing danger, close is communicated with power supply, thus protection occupant safety.
The utility model also is provided with common demolition set, and it is ventilation flue's 9 compositions of an ability fragmentation under certain pressure, ventilation flue 9 end seal; During installation, be installed in the position that car body bumps easily to ventilation flue 9 tail end, do the time spent when receiving external force; Ventilation flue 9 is broken; In the air admission sealing cushion 1, it is big that liner thickness becomes, thus protection driver and crew's safety.
